The impact of anti-social behaviour

Anti-social behaviour can be several things. People abusing spaces on your site causing congestion or restricting access, or it can be much more overt. People harassing visitors, criminal damage, or fly-tipping to name just a few.

The impact this has can start off small, generating a few complaints, taking time to sort out issues that could be better spent elsewhere and generally being a nuisance. But over time, if left alone, those issues can escalate, impacting customer experience, and causing greater problems for your staff to deal with. Eventually, the issues on your car park begin to impact your reputation and cause customers to go elsewhere.

This not only harms the level of service you’re able to offer to people but it eventually starts to hinder your ability to generate revenue and support your business’s goals.

How ANPR can help?

Taking control of your car park and fighting back against problem behaviours starts with understanding who is on your site. ANPR tracks the vehicles using your site and allows you to enforce the rules that are in place on your car park.

ANPR enables a range of solutions that can help reduce and deter anti-social behaviour on your car park, such as Bay Enforcement which stops priority spaces on your site from being misused.

Having any degree of parking management acts as an indication that your site is being monitored, which can instantly make people on your car park think twice about their actions. By taking active control of your site and removing common problems with congestion and creating a more efficient car park, you create an environment that’s harder for anti-social behaviours to take root.

Hand in hand with a security provider

In some cases, you might also have a security provider working on your car park. A physical presence can be a huge help in deterring anyone from misbehaving on your site, but could car park management help them to be more effective?

Imagine you are a visitor to a car park. You arrive and look to pay for your parking, you find the kiosk, but it is currently out of order. The security office on the car park or talking to a security guard patrolling seems like the right thing to do to solve your problem.

The problem this causes though is a distraction for the teams that are there to secure the site. This stops them doing their job, and in many cases, they won’t be able to repair or rectify the issue. The right car park management provider can support security teams, providing the management and support to a car park that prevents these sorts of problems occurring and giving them back the time to focus on their role.
